A few days ago, while I was driving to the gym after Catalin and I had had a "discussion" about our finances, I saw this bumper sticker: "An eye for an eye makes the whole world blind." I was so glad for that reminder. Though we follow Christ, it's so easy for the world's attitudes and actions to seep into our minds and hearts. And what we allow to seep in is what tends to ooze back out when we are "squeezed" by the pressures of life. Jesus said, "You have heard it said, 'An eye for an eye and a tooth for a tooth.'... But I tell you: Love your enemies and pray for those who persecute you, that you may be sons of your Father who is in heaven" (Matthew 5:38, 44).
Remember that your husband or your wife, the one person you love most on this earth, the one person you pledged to honor and cherish until death, is not your enemy. You are on the same team! You need each other. Don't be fooled into thinking that your spouse is your enemy. Satan is our enemy! 1 Peter 5:8 says, "Be self-controlled and alert. Your enemy the devil prowls around like a roaring lion looking for someone to devour." The devil wants us to be so consumed with fighting against each other that we forget to do spiritual battle against him.
Our job---through love, prayer and self-control---is to GUARD OURSELVES against false and negative thinking toward our spouses. An eye for an eye is not the answer. Responding to a hurtful comment or act with another hurtful word or action just makes the situation worse! That means you may have to step up and BE THE ONE to end the cycle and respond with grace.
